'This is home' | Durant Family Foundation donates $500,000 to Bowie State University

Kevin Durant and the Durant Family Foundation committed $500,000 in donations to Bowie State University to renovate the basketball arena.

BOWIE, Md. — NBA All-Star and Prince George's County native Kevin Durant is making this holiday season a very special one.

Kevin Durant and the Durant Family Foundation committed $500,000 in donations to Bowie State University to renovate the basketball arena in the Leonidas S. James Physical Education Complex. The donation will install a new basketball court at the university, expand the seating capacity, and upgrade the bleachers, and the broadcasting capabilities from the press box.

The Durant Family Foundation is a non-profit organization founded in 2013 by Kevin Durant. The mission of the foundation is to enrich the lives of at-risk youth from low-income backgrounds through education, athletic and social programs, the foundation said in a statement. 

Wanda Durant, Kevin's mother, presented the donation to the school where she remembers bringing him to play basketball as a teen. Kevin Durant, she said, wanted the community of Prince George's County to know that he will never forget where he came from.

"We are dedicated to providing resources and possibilities to students for higher education, especially in Prince George's County," said Wanda Durant, who leads the Durant Family Foundation. "Bowie State was the perfect place to make a meaningful impact."

Not only will the donation go to the basketball arena, but the funds will also provide financial support for men's and women's basketball teams and university athletics programs. Additionally, the gift will also establish a scholarship for Durant Center College Track students who attend Bowie State University.

"We're grateful for the resources that Kevin Durant and his family foundation have generously donated to Bowie State University to advance student success in achieving their academic goals," said Bowie State President Dr. Aminta H. Breaux in a statement. "His contributions will go a long way towards updating our facilities and ensure a top-tier athletic experience for all of our students. The foundation has already built a network of community-centric services within the Durant Center in Prince George's County that is exemplary." 

Bowie State University is the oldest historically Black college or university in Maryland. The campus in Bowie isn't too far from Durant's hometown of Seat Pleasant.
